INTERNAL MEMO — Vault Services, Corbray Fittings

To receiving: the replacement lock assembly for the Hallowden branch safe ships today. Small steel case, sealed, marked SECURE PARTS. Do not open on the dock. Accept only from the assigned courier; refuse substitutes. Store in the cage until the locksmith arrives Thursday. Log receipt immediately. The courier hand-over instruction appears directly below this memo.

handover note for yagep-tagef: the fenok sorwyn courier leaves the fraok sileth sorax ledger at gate 2873 under passcode 476683

- [ ] Double-check encoding detection for uploaded text files in Plumefile. We had a fun week where Latin-1 uploads turned into mojibake soup, so make sure the new sniffer correctly handles UTF-8, UTF-16, and the weird legacy exports from Tarnwick clients. Run the fixture suite twice — it's flaky on cold cache. Paste the passing build token directly under this item.

trace token, fawep-yafof: htk4_8486

HANDOVER — Varn to Okafor-Lind. Sales leads: the possible acquisition of Brellick Systems moves to my desk as of Monday. Diligence on their Qorvette platform is 60% done. Do not discuss terms with Brellick contacts; route all inquiries through me. Pipeline deals touching the Hartsmere region stay frozen until close or kill. Timeline: decision by quarter end. The confidential note below outlines the plan in full.

board note of yageg-yadug: The northern region missed its Framir quota by 13.1 percent last quarter. Lamathek Freight plans to raise the Quenael list price by 30.2 percent in March. The pricing group signed off on a budget of $133.5 million for Project Novok. The renewal with Gilethek Foods closes at $60.0 million a year, 2.7 percent above the last contract.

# Flaglight Rollouts — Approvals

Quick version for on-call: any rollout touching more than 5% of traffic needs an approval in Flaglight before the ramp continues. Kill switches don't need approval — just flip them and note it in the incident channel. Scheduled ramps pause automatically if error budget burns hot. If you're stuck at 2 a.m. with a pending approval, there's one person authorized to override, and that's the approver below.

account owner for tagep-bafof: Norael Gilax Juleth